All Hallows School, Shepton Mallet BA4

Cranmore Hall, East Cranmore, Shepton Mallet, Somerset BA4 4SF

10 simple reasons to choose All Hallows School

Independent prep school and nursery in East Cranmore, Shepton Mallet.
For pupils aged 3 to 13 years.
Mixed school (about 50%/50%).
Day and boarding school. Around 20% of pupils board, all are full boarders. Boarding starts from Year 3.
Religious character; Roman Catholic.
Non-selective admissions policy.
Medium sized school with an average of two classes per year.
Standalone prep school, not tied to any one senior school.
All Hallows School fees range from £3,005 (Rec) to £5,840 per term (2022/23). Full boarding fees are £8,840 per term.

10 better reasons to choose All Hallows School

Schoolsmith Score®; 91.
One of the best independent prep schools in Shepton Mallet and one of the 4 best primary schools for 10 miles.
On average, 14.2 pupils per class and 10.4 pupils per teacher, from Year 1.
Destinations for All Hallows School leavers in any given year are one of 20 independent day and boarding schools. Over 50% of pupils choose Downside, King's Bruton, Prior Park College, Wells Cathedral School, or Clifton College every year. 60% of pupils win awards and scholarships.
There is an emphasises on Catholic social morality in the curriculum, pastoral care, and culture. The curriculum is thematic to Year 6 using cross-curricular themes of work based on the International Primary Curriculum. Common Entrance from Year 7. Curriculum also includes PSHE, French, Spanish, Latin. Each pupil may participate in over 10 different extra-curricular academic activities or hobby clubs.
Specialist teachers for music, art, and sport throughout, for languages, computing, and DT from Year 1, for science and drama from Year 4, and for all subjects from Year 6.
School has an outdoor learning programme for all year groups.
School is one of the 50 prep schools with the most extensive sports offers in the UK. Competitive teams in major sports from Year 3. In recent years the school has enjoyed national success in athletics, shooting.
Art, music, and drama are taught as discrete curricular subjects to all pupils. All pupils learn an instrument in class and over half take extra-curricular instrument lessons from Year 3. Chapel choir, 2 age-group choirs and up to 10 instrument ensembles. Each pupil may participate in over 10 different extra-curricular creative and performing arts clubs.
Wraparound care from 8.00am to 6.00pm. Facility for occasional boarding.
